引言
在当今数字化时代,计算机网络已经成为我们日常生活中不可或缺的一部分。无论是家庭、学校还是企业,网络都扮演着至关重要的角色。为了更好地理解和应用网络技术,掌握计算机网络的基础概念至关重要。本文将深入解析计算机网络的基本概念,帮助读者轻松应对网络挑战。
一、计算机网络概述
1.1 计算机网络的定义
计算机网络是指将地理位置分散的计算机系统通过通信设备和通信线路连接起来,实现资源共享和信息传递的系统。
1.2 计算机网络的分类
根据不同的划分标准,计算机网络可以分为多种类型,如按规模划分有局域网(LAN)、城域网(MAN)和广域网(WAN);按拓扑结构划分有星型、环型、总线型等。
二、网络协议与体系结构
2.1 网络协议
网络协议是计算机网络中通信双方必须遵守的规则和约定。常见的网络协议有TCP/IP、HTTP、FTP等。
2.2 网络体系结构
网络体系结构是指计算机网络中各个层次的功能和相互关系。OSI七层模型和TCP/IP四层模型是两种常见的网络体系结构。
三、网络通信基础
3.1 数据传输方式
数据传输方式包括串行传输和并行传输。串行传输是指数据按位顺序传输,而并行传输是指数据同时传输多位。
3.2 数据交换技术
数据交换技术包括电路交换、报文交换和分组交换。分组交换是目前最常用的数据交换技术。
四、网络设备与拓扑结构
4.1 网络设备
网络设备包括路由器、交换机、集线器等。路由器用于连接不同网络,交换机用于在局域网内转发数据包,集线器用于连接多个设备。
4.2 网络拓扑结构
网络拓扑结构是指网络中设备之间的连接方式。常见的拓扑结构有星型、环型、总线型等。
五、网络安全与维护
5.1 网络安全
网络安全是指保护网络系统不受恶意攻击和非法侵入。常见的网络安全威胁有病毒、黑客攻击、数据泄露等。
5.2 网络维护
网络维护是指对网络设备、线路、协议等进行监控、维护和优化。网络维护有助于提高网络性能和可靠性。
六、网络应用与发展趋势
6.1 网络应用
网络应用包括电子邮件、网页浏览、文件传输、视频会议等。随着互联网技术的不断发展,网络应用将更加丰富。
6.2 发展趋势
未来,计算机网络将朝着高速、宽带、智能化、绿色环保等方向发展。
总结
计算机网络是现代社会的重要组成部分,掌握计算机网络的基础概念对于应对网络挑战具有重要意义。本文通过对计算机网络基础概念的深度解析,旨在帮助读者更好地理解和应用网络技术。
